Best Areas for Dating, Nightlife and Socialising

Las Canteras / Playa (Guanarteme / Playa de Las Canteras)

Las Canteras is the obvious daytime hub: promenade cafés, beach sports, surf schools and easy walk-and-talk dates; it’s the place to meet people during the day and arrange a casual first drink. Editorial call: excellent for daylight chemistry and active first dates, but some parts are touristy and noisy, so don’t assume it will feel intimate after dark.

Vegueta / Triana (historic centre)

Vegueta and Triana are the city’s food-and-rooftop heart — tapas routes, small bars and terraces with cathedral views make quieter, conversation-friendly evenings. The practical detail that changes plans: rooftop terraces often restrict non-guest access or require reservations on Thursdays and weekends, so book or have a backup bar in Triana.

Puerto / Santa Catalina / Muelle

Puerto and Santa Catalina are where multicultural terraces and live-music nights gather; useful if you want a cosmopolitan late-evening with concerts or weekend events. Editorial call: fine for a louder, varied night out, but activity is scattered—check which venue actually has a night on before you head there.

La Isleta / El Confital

La Isleta and El Confital are for outdoor dates: surf, hikes and quieter seaside walks, including a designated naturist stretch; it’s not a nightlife area. Practical note: rugged access and stronger surf at El Confital mean it’s a plan-changing choice for active visitors, not casual swimmers or late-night meetups.

Best Bars, Rooftops, Clubs and Social Venues

Pick venues that fit the evening you want: rooftops for a photo-worthy, relaxed start; live-music bars for a casual, music-led date; Moma Club for the rare late techno night when you want to dance late.

Terraza Belvedere (Hotel Cordial Plaza Mayor de Santa Ana) — Vegueta rooftop with cathedral views, suited to a tapas/drinks-first-date; caveat: guest policies and hours change, so don’t bank an evening there without calling ahead. Steve’s line: scenery does a lot of the heavy lifting here, but it’s not worth the faff if you can’t get access.

La Azotea de Benito (Monopol centre) — a cocktail rooftop in Triana that works for a neat, conversation-led drink; busy on tapa-route nights. Editorial call: good for a decent first drink if you time it outside the Thursday rush; otherwise Triana street-level tapas are a better conversation bet.

TAJ Rooftop & Lounge (Hotel Silken SAAJ) — panoramic bay views near Las Canteras; an elevated, scenic place for sunset drinks or brunch. Caveat: hotel rooftop hours and reservation rules apply—don’t be the mug who assumes pool access equals public bar access.

Alis Rooftop Bar (Santa Catalina) — an upscale hotel rooftop/pool bar suited to a more formal evening; access rules often favour guests. Steve’s judgement: fine for a proper date but not the place to cosplay as a nightclub millionaire—book or arrive with reasonable expectations.

Motown Bar Cervecería — near Las Canteras, an informal live-music option for soul/funk nights and karaoke that suits a relaxed music-focused date. Caveat: live acts vary; check what’s on so you don’t end up somewhere with the wrong vibe for a conversation.

Moma Club — the island’s small club for electronic and techno events, busiest at weekend ticketed nights; useful if you want a late finish. Plan-changing detail: Moma nights are event-dependent and finish late, so pre-arrange a taxi or confirmed return method rather than relying on intermittent ride-hailing.

Transport, Areas and Late-Night Logistics

Las Palmas is walkable between Las Canteras and Triana if you base yourself centrally, but late-night returns are the plan-changer: municipal night buses exist but their routes and times change seasonally, and ride-hailing availability is mixed. The practical move is to note local taxi numbers, use official taxi ranks, or arrange hotel transfers for returns after 02:00–03:00.

The mistake is relying on ride-hailing everywhere

Expectation mismatch: many visitors assume ride-hailing works like in major European cities — it doesn’t reliably cover every late-night corner of Gran Canaria, so don’t be caught without a taxi fallback after Moma Club or a late rooftop finish.

Consent, Scam Avoidance and Safety

Pickpocketing and petty theft are the primary tourist issues in busy promenades and crowded bars—secure valuables and use zipped bags. If someone asks for money, crypto or ID during an online chat, treat that as a red flag and end contact; Spanish tourist assistance services can help victims if required.

Best Time to Visit for Social Life

Gran Canaria is mild year-round; shoulder seasons (March–May, September–November) give warm weather with fewer crowds and make outdoor beach dates and terraces more pleasant. Practical booking detail: high season, Christmas and festival dates increase demand for rooftop reservations and taxi services, so reserve early if your visit coincides with events.
